BACKGROUND ART To explain a conventional wall-penetrating air conditioner installed in a window sill as an example, in FIGS. The air conditioner fixing flange 21 at the upper end of the main body is fixed to the window sash 1 attached to the wall 2 with screws 30, and the lower part of the main body is connected to the secondary drain pan 3 to transfer its weight to the wall 2. Then, the outer periphery of the main body is covered by a front pericover 6 on the front side and an upper pericover 5 on which a grill 4 is disposed on the upper surface, and the grill 4 portion of the upper pericover and the top of the main body are covered. An air passage duct 7 is disposed between the ventilation openings 14 on the surface, and a heat insulating material 13 is stretched on the inner wall of the duct. Note that 22 is a reinforcing section for the upper peri-cover 5, and 31 is a fastening screw for fixing the end of the peri-cover to the window sash 1.

Therefore, the indoor air is sucked in by the blower 12 from the air intake port 15 formed between the secondary drain pan 3 and the lower end of the peri-cover 6, and is increased in pressure. The air is sucked out into the room through 4, and the air in the room is conditioned.

However, regarding the construction work for the air conditioner, the air conditioner manufacturer manufactures the air conditioner main body 10 and the air duct 7, while the grill 4,
The upper and lower pericovers 5 and 6 are manufactured by a person other than the harmonizer manufacturer and purchased and installed by the consumer, and the main body and the pericover are each fixed to the wall 2 separately during construction. In addition, there is a drawback that gaps are created between the duct and the grill due to dimensional errors in the building and various parts, causing air leakage.
During security maintenance work on the air conditioner, if the air duct 7 comes into contact with the upper pericover 5 and the cover is not removed, the conditioner will be pulled out to the left when facing FIG. 6, that is, in the direction of arrow A. There is a problem in that it requires extra time.

As a countermeasure against this problem, as shown in FIG. 7, there is a system in which an air duct 7 is attached directly to the grille 4 part of the upper peri-cover 5, but a gap is formed between the part of the lower peri-cover 6 and the ventilation opening 14. However, the above-mentioned drawbacks have not been solved because the air leakage occurs.

Problems that the invention aims to solve This invention prevents air leakage from gaps that occur between air ducts and grilles due to the manufacturing work classification of air conditioners, and also facilitates and speeds up safety maintenance work. It's all about what you can do.

Means for Solving the Problem This invention is equipped with an air outlet set that houses a control lid, a grille, and an air duct on its top surface, and communicates with the built-in blower and heat exchanger through the opening. An upper peri-cover having an opening into which the outlet set can be inserted and removed is placed over the upper part of the air conditioner main body, and a lower peri-cover is detachably attached to the front surface of the peri-cover.

Therefore, according to the configuration of this invention, the air outlet set is inserted through the opening in the upper surface of the upper peri-cover covered over the upper part of the harmonizer main body installed in the window sash etc. in the same manner as in conventional construction. When attached to the top surface of the main body, the outlet set is securely fixed to the main body, and then when the lower peri-cover is detachably attached to the front part of the upper peri-cover, the peri-cover can be easily attached and detached. Become quick.

Embodiment Next, an embodiment of this invention will be described with reference to the drawings. Figures 1, 2, 3 and 4 show a built-in blower and heat exchanger equipped with an air outlet set 23, which will be described later, on the top surface. The air conditioner main body 10' is connected to the air conditioner main body 10' through the air outlet opening 42 (not shown in the drawings, but is similar to the conventional built-in main body described above). Set mounting flanges 36 are set up on both sides of the air outlet opening (Fig. 1), and the air outlet set 23 is installed in the flange with a screw hole 35 drilled in the side plate. At the same time, the lower peripheral end of the set can be freely touched by a buffer material 37 surrounded by the inner periphery of the opening for sealing and absorption of component dimensional errors. (FIG. 4), instead of attaching the set by screwing a mounting screw into the mounting flange, as shown in FIG. The same effect can be obtained even if the set is installed by inserting the spring into the insertion hole of another set installation flange 41 which has a leaf spring insertion hole formed in the center and stands upright. The above-mentioned outlet set 23 is composed of a box-shaped air duct 7 in which a control lid 8 and a grille 4 are arranged, and the side plate thereof has the above-mentioned screw holes 36 for mounting or a mounting plate spring 40. However, these mounting parts are not necessarily limited to the side panels, and may be installed on the front and rear panels. Needless to say, it should be installed. Furthermore, an upper peri-cover 5' is provided in the upper part of the harmonizer main body, in which a set fitting opening 43, which is slightly larger than the outer diameter of the set, into which the outlet set can be freely fitted and removed is provided. Similarly, the lower peri-cover 6' is attached to the front surface of the upper peri-cover with an attachment/detachment mechanism 44 interposed therebetween (FIG. 3).

Effects of the invention As described above, this invention allows the air conditioner main body 10' to be covered with the upper peri-cover 5' through the set insertion/removal opening 43 to insert the air outlet set 23 into the top surface of the air conditioner main body 10'. When the set is engaged and mounted on the mounting flange 36 or 41, both are securely fixed, and the lower peripheral end of the set is surely in contact with the cushioning material 37 surrounded by the air outlet opening 42 of the main body. After absorbing dimensional errors, it is sealed to prevent air leakage, and the lower pericover 6', which is detachably attached to the upper pericover 5', can be easily and quickly attached and detached during security maintenance, making it extremely convenient. There are many practical benefits to this idea.
